yeah its funny .. but although spiderman has these implausible super powers and batman has none .. the peter parker character is someone we can all relate to more.
someone struggling to make it day to day .. some poor kid who ruins his other clothes washing his spiderman outfit.
a guy who could finally profit from this amazing thing that happened, but he's trapped and cant tell anyone about it or use it to ease his life.
The only positive thing its done is give him some confidence .. over time.
In his own way he's more tortured than Batman.
Batman lost his parents and is slowly going mad but by day - a rich guy with chicks falling all over him ?
hard for me to relate to anyone who has a mansion and a butler.
